Output f5230bd087d8e7f28e38cbbacd87e4f250cfbd77a4a71099b987fa576d16916d:3

value
507458149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c24e4547a5aef14c76f6f5eece7a1e75461e14e OP_EQUAL
address
3D1RudFcZgmWjCkKgVBnkv79Sv8CfJ7vHb
transaction
f5230bd087d8e7f28e38cbbacd87e4f250cfbd77a4a71099b987fa576d16916d
spent
true